Meu plugin minha vida — FFImageLoading Capitulo 2 Transformations

Image for post
Image for post

Fala galera,

Dentre muitos plugins que existem o FFImageLoading sempre esta na minha lista de favoritos. Gosto tanto que a pouco tempo escrevi um artigo sobre ele.

Mas alem dele ser bem fodastico e possuir um incrível sistema de cache, ele tem algumas customizações que podem ajudar muito no seu APP.

Hoje vamos conhecer elas, as “Transformations properties”.

Antes de mais nada, se não sabe configurar/utilizar o FFImageLoading clique aqui.

Antes de tudo precisamos adicionar o plugin de transformations, ele fica separado do FFImageLoading. Vamos instalar via nuget :

Image for post
Image for post

Vamos criar uma ViewModel Basica

Vamos adicionar a referencia xmlns:fftransformations=”clr-namespace:FFImageLoading.Transformations;assembly=FFImageLoading.Transformations” e implementar alguns exemplos como abaixo :

Vamos rodar !

Image for post
Image for post
Image for post
Image for post
Image for post
Image for post

Viram como as alterações são rápidas?

Existem também alguns efeitos como rotacionar e bordas arredondadas

Image for post
Image for post

Para isso basta adicionar :

Existe uma wiki com todos os efeitos disponíveis e você pode consulta-la clicando aqui.

E os exemplos oficiais clicando aqui.

Caso queira baixar o código de exemplo pode clicar aqui.

Espero ter ajudado!

Aquele abraço!

Written by

Microsoft MVP,Gamer, Desenvolvedor e apaixonado por tecnologia!

Get the Medium app

A button that says 'Download on the App Store', and if clicked it will lead you to the iOS App store
A button that says 'Get it on, Google Play', and if clicked it will lead you to the Google Play store